Can we win the Gas and Electricity price wars by switching suppliers?



We can win but we need to change the way we think about our energy supply.

Our attitudes towards switching suppliers leaves us open to exploitation by the huge Energy companies who have our misguided articles on personal finance loyalty. We aren't happy with the situation yet we do nothing.

The moment we hear anything to do with cheaper energy suppliers and switching our gas and electricity, we hear alarm bells ringing which drowns out the sound of the good information which might be coming to us. Are we too lazy to switch or just plain ignorant to the benefits?

None of us are too lazy to stretch a few more miles out of the fuel tank as we drive around looking for a cheaper service station, articles on personal finance of course we've probably just wasted fuel in getting there and caused minor damage to our cars by pulling debris from the bottom of the tank through the engine. Why is it that we would go through such efforts to save money and still do nothing about our energy bills?

Due to our laziness and, in many cases, ignorance, the big guys who supply our gas and electricity are getting richer and richer. We've all shopped around for various insurance, better deals on our Mortgages, lower mobile phone contracts and many of us will even switch banks to get the best interest rates. If we are a nation of strong consumers, then why do we continue to burn our money by sticking with expensive energy suppliers?

It's not the articles on personal finance fault of the suppliers, if they have millions of customers, why should they drop their prices? The fact is that there are better deals out there and many of the lower priced suppliers have high levels of customer service too. We constantly moan about the price of our gas and electricity and yet we still refuse to budge.

People were writing into TV's Watchdog in their masses complaining about how they haven't saved any money or they haven't received a statement for 9 months and just got hit with a huge bill. Nowadays, there are very tight regulations that energy companies must adhere to in order to satisfy it's customers.

This gave us all a perfect excuse to do nothing, We could be blissfully happy knowing that we could do nothing and not feel guilty about it. Of course now we haven't got that excuse, Energywatch keeps a close eye on things for our piece of mind and still millions UK households waste £millions every year by articles on personal finance not switching to cheaper suppliers. One comparsion I can note from recent times was a gentleman who had never switched before, he saved £330 a year. If that was our insurance quote or mobile phone bill, we'd be patting ourselves on the back for a job well done. According to price comparison sites such as Money Angels, many of these cheaper suppliers actually offer a better level of customer service too.

So, can we win from the Gas and Electricity price wars? Of course we can, we just have to do something about it ourselves and stop waiting for a miraculous price decrease that may never happen. My advice is switch now and if another company offers a better deal, switch again and again, and again. We are only ever have to give our suppliers 28 days notice so take back control and be a more assertive consumer.
